Output adfba694e8db9f33e2db843c53ce79c091b9a0a6c585f74f9f1c783bd56f0eea:2

value
22369009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43ca17ed96b29ca2791c159ff6270d969a4cd630 OP_EQUAL
address
ME5bbyypXH8MaAZiFLxoiD71jbDhUeNG7V
transaction
adfba694e8db9f33e2db843c53ce79c091b9a0a6c585f74f9f1c783bd56f0eea
spent
true